Margolis, Fern S. – Foreign Language Annals, 1982
Believes current audiolingual approach to foreign language teaching lacks opportunities for spontaneous speech. Author shows why this is and offers suggestions such as oral exercises and games to compensate. (Author/BK)

Robins, J. A. – British Journal of Language Teaching, 1986
Presents guidelines for making individual cassette recordings for student homework from tape masters accompanying foreign language texts. Strategies for using and supplementing curricular material are also discussed. (LMO)

Richmond, Edmun B. – NALLD Journal, 1979
Discusses the use of two-way amateur radio contacts in language courses to provide personal contact with speakers of the target language. Pilot courses in German and Spanish are described as well as a curriculum-based, interuniversity German conversation course, and an activity utilizing CB radio equipment. (AMH)
